An MCP server for image generation with Gemini, OpenAI gpt-image, BFL FLUX, and Reve
mcp-imagenate
An MCP server for image generation using multiple providers: Google Gemini, OpenAI (gpt-image), BFL FLUX, and Reve — plus short video clips through Google Gemini Omni.

Reve
| Name | Version | Best for |
|---|---|---|
reve-image |
latest |
Typography and layout fidelity |
This provider calls Reve's v2/image/create endpoint. latest is the only version
alias v2 exposes, and it is what the response reports back, so there is no dated
build to pin to. Do not confuse it with the v1 endpoints, which still serve the
older reve-create@20250915 model.
Things worth knowing before sending Reve a prompt written for another provider:
resolutionis ignored — Reve has no size parameter and returns its own large
output. Exact dimensions vary between requests:16:9came back as both
5408x3072 and 5376x3072, and3:4as 3456x4800.- Prompts are capped at 4,000 characters, and this provider rejects longer ones
before spending a request. inputImagesbecome v2references. Reve accepts at most eight; a longer list
is rejected before any of the files are read.- The saved file's extension follows the format Reve actually returned (PNG, JPEG
or WebP), which is detected from the bytes rather than assumed. - A generation costs 150 credits (about $0.20) and typically takes 40-80 seconds.
Give any proxy or job runner in front of it a timeout of at least 120 seconds.

Transparent backgrounds
background: "transparent" saves a PNG with an alpha channel, which is useful for
cutting out a subject to place on a slide or over another image.
Only the OpenAI gpt-image models can do this. Asking any other model
(nano-banana-*, flux-2-*, reve-image) for a transparent background fails
with an error rather than quietly returning an opaque image — the request is
rejected before it is sent, so nothing is spent on it. Writing "transparent
background" into the prompt does not help either: those providers have no
transparency mode at all.
"opaque" forces a filled background on every provider that reads the field, and"auto" — the default — leaves the choice to the model, which is what this server
has always done.

Tool: generate_video
Available when a Google key is configured. Generates one clip with audio and
saves it as an mp4.

Things worth knowing:
- A single request is capped at 10 s by the model. To go longer, pass the
returnedinteractionIdback aspreviousInteractionId; each extension adds
up to 10 s, and the whole clip is returned each time. - Text in the prompt is rendered on screen as written, including non-Latin
scripts, though Google only documents English as fully supported. - Clips are fetched through Google's file endpoint rather than inlined in the
JSON response, as the API documentation recommends above 4 MB. Expect one
extra request per generation. - 720p costs about $0.10 per second of output; there is no free tier for this model.

Use as a library
Besides the standalone MCP server, this package can be embedded in another host —
an app, or another MCP server that wants to expose image generation as its own tool.
import { createRegistry, generateImageToDisk } from "mcp-imagenate";
// Keys are passed in explicitly; nothing here reads process.env.
const registry = createRegistry({ openai: myOpenAIKey, google: myGoogleKey });
if (registry.models.length === 0) {
throw new Error("No image provider is configured");
}
const outcome = await generateImageToDisk({
registry,
prompt: "a calico cat asleep on a warm keyboard",
model: registry.defaultModel!,
aspectRatio: "16:9",
outputDir: "/somewhere/to/write",
// outputBaseDir defaults to null, meaning no path sandboxing. Set it to a
// directory to confine both output and input paths within that directory.
});
console.log(outcome.savedFiles);
generateImageToDisk takes the same options as the tool, so background: "transparent" throws for a model that cannot deliver an alpha channel. Checkregistry.resolve(model).supportsTransparentBackground first if the model is not
one you chose yourself.
The library entry point never reads process.env, writes to stdio, or exits the
process. To read keys from the conventional environment variables anyway, use thekeysFromEnv() helper. The standalone server is available at mcp-imagenate/server.

Security
- Path sandboxing: When
NANO_BANANA_OUTPUT_DIRis set, both output and input image paths are sandboxed within this directory. Symlinks that resolve outside the sandbox are rejected. For library embedders this is opt-in viaoutputBaseDir, since the host usually controls which paths reach the call. - Input validation: Input images are validated for format (PNG/JPEG/WEBP/GIF) and size (max 20 MB). Video durations outside the model's range are rejected before any request is sent.
- API key validation: The server exits immediately if no API keys are configured. The library reports this as an empty registry instead, leaving the decision to the host.
